Outdoor Kitchens
Hosting doesn’t end at the dining room. For the family that gathers often and entertains well, a custom outdoor kitchen turns the backyard into a seasonal social hub. Full cooking and dining setups with premium materials, gas hookups, integrated storage, and high-end appliances bring restaurant-level function outdoors. Layout matters here: grill placement, bar seating, and prep zones should flow as well as the conversation. We design custom outdoor kitchens that handle summer cookouts with ease and deliver dinner-party elegance under the open sky.

What’s a good custom idea for a small backyard on the Main Line?
A small space doesn’t limit creativity, it sharpens it. On Main Line properties with limited square footage, we often design raised seating platforms with LED lights, stone benches that double as planter walls, or slim-profile fire features built into retaining structures. These elements transform the space without overwhelming it and help create outdoor space that’s as functional as it is elegant.
-
Can you include shade without building a full pavilion?
Yes. Custom shade structures, partial pergolas, and screened porches offer sun protection without enclosing the space. These designs allow fresh air to flow and can integrate lighting or drapery for added control. It’s a solution that works well for homeowners with children, active backyards, or anyone who wants to relax outside without sacrificing comfort or style.
